Knightscope, Inc., a leading developer of autonomous security robots, announces the renewal of contracts with three existing clients, highlighting the continued demand for its innovative security solutions.

Knightscope Maintains Strong Client Relationships

Knightscope, Inc. (Nasdaq: KSCP), a pioneer in the development of autonomous security robots, has announced the renewal of contracts with three of its existing clients 1. This news underscores the company's ability to retain customers and the ongoing demand for its cutting-edge security solutions.

Client Renewals Across Diverse Sectors

The contract renewals span across various industries, demonstrating the versatility and effectiveness of Knightscope's security robots:

  1. A major US-based aerospace and defense technology company has extended its contract for the third consecutive year 2.
  2. A commercial real estate company, which manages high-rise residential properties in South Florida, has renewed its contract for the second year in a row 1.
  3. A casino in Northern California has also opted to continue its partnership with Knightscope 2.

Knightscope's Innovative Security Solutions

Knightscope offers a range of Autonomous Security Robots (ASRs) designed to enhance traditional security and public safety measures. These robots are equipped with advanced technologies that allow them to detect and report anomalies in real-time, providing a cost-effective and efficient solution for various security needs 1.
